Apps for Kids is Boing Boing's podcast that has one short review of an application that's fun for kids and parents. It's been on hiatus while my co-host finishes up with a series of grueling 4th grade book reports, but we are planning our big comeback. As part of that, our podcast service provider, LibSyn/Wizzard, is lining up show sponsors. If you are a listener of Apps for Kids, I would appreciate it if you could fill out this survey.
